This translates to <strong>earnings per share (EPS) of PKR 10.9<\/strong>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>While this is a <strong>29% drop compared to the same quarter last year<\/strong>, it\u2019s still a strong performance, and here&#8217;s what\u2019s driving the numbers.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Why did earnings fall?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Lower Urea Sales<\/strong><br>FFC sold <strong>585,000 tons of urea<\/strong> in the quarter, which is <strong>24% less than last year<\/strong>. This decline in sales volume had a direct impact on revenue and profit.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Reduced Gross Margins<\/strong><br>FFC\u2019s profit margins are expected to shrink by <strong>9 percentage points<\/strong> year-over-year. A major reason for this is the higher share of urea sales coming from its lower-margin subsidiary, FFBL.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Drop in Other Income<\/strong><br>The company usually earns income from its investments, like dividends from<strong> Askari Bank (<a href=\"https:\/\/ksestocks.com\/blog\/tag\/akbl\/\" data-type=\"post_tag\" data-id=\"379\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">AKBL<\/a>)<\/strong>. But this quarter, <strong>there was no such dividend<\/strong>, which also hurt the bottom line.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">What\u2019s still positive?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Quarter-on-Quarter Growth<\/strong><br>Compared to the previous quarter (1QCY25), <strong>earnings are expected to rise by 17%<\/strong> thanks to better sales and lower costs.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Strong DAP Sales<\/strong><br>FFC sold <strong>199,000 tons of DAP<\/strong> in the quarter, <strong>more than double<\/strong> what it sold in the last quarter.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li><strong>Lower Finance Costs<\/strong><br>With <strong>interest rates falling<\/strong> and <strong>debt levels decreasing<\/strong>, FFC\u2019s finance cost is expected to drop by <strong>47% year-on-year<\/strong>.<\/li>\n<\/ol>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">What about dividends?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Despite the profit dip, <strong>FFC is expected to announce a cash dividend of PKR 8.5 per share<\/strong>, a solid return for investors.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Quick look at FFC\u2019s sales volumes<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table is-style-stripes\"><table class=\"has-fixed-layout\"><thead><tr><th>Product<\/th><th>2QCY25<\/th><th>2QCY24<\/th><th>YoY Change<\/th><th>1QCY25<\/th><th>QoQ Change<\/th><\/tr><\/thead><tbody><tr><td>Urea<\/td><td>585kt<\/td><td>771kt<\/td><td>\u2193 24%<\/td><td>538kt<\/td><td>\u2191 9%<\/td><\/tr><tr><td>DAP<\/td><td>199kt<\/td><td>199kt<\/td><td>0%<\/td><td>88kt<\/td><td>\u2191 125%<\/td><\/tr><\/tbody><\/table><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Summary for investors<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Profits are lower than last year, mainly due to lower urea sales and missing dividend income.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>But quarter-on-quarter improvement and higher DAP sales show positive signs.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Investors can look forward to a healthy <strong>PKR 8.5\/share dividend<\/strong>.<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>FFC remains a key player in Pakistan\u2019s fertilizer market and could benefit as farm activity picks up.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Source: Insight Securities (Private) Limited<\/strong><\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Fauji Fertilizer Company (FFC), one of Pakistan\u2019s leading fertilizer producers, is expected to post profits of PKR 15.5 billion in the second quarter of 2025.
